The Lagos State Police Command has revealed the identity of an officer caught on tape extorting a motorist in the state.
The state’s Police Public Relations Officer, DSP Bala Elkana, gave the name of the officer as Inspector Taloju Martin.
Martin was said to have extorted the said sum from the driver of a vehicle impounded for violating the Coronavirus lockdown in the state.
Elkana, in a statement issued on Sunday, said: “After analysing the video, the culprit was identified and arrested. He is Inspector Taloju Martin attached to Ago Police Station as Station Officer (SO).
“The complainant has also been identified. The money extorted is recovered and handed over to him by the Commissioner of Police.”
The police spokesperson added that the Commissioner of Police, CP Hakeem Odumosu, had ordered the Deputy Commissioner of Police in charge of criminal investigation to investigate the activities of the Ago Police Station.
Elkana said the arrested officer had been handed over to the Provost Marshall for orderly room trial.
